Stunning 1973 Plymouth Duster 340 Lives Again Restored By V8 Speed and Resto Shop – https://www.v8speedshop.com Witness the dramatic transformation of a worn-out 1973 Plymouth Duster 340 into a show-stopper! […]
Duster
1974 Plymouth Duster – Kasper
This 1974 Plymouth Duster has a 6.2L Supercharged Hellcat Engine.

